Egypt's ousted president Hosni Mubarak has been ordered to stand trial over the deaths of anti-government protesters.
Mr Mubarak is under detention at a hospital in the Red Sea resort of Sharm el-Sheikh.
He faces a range of charges including intentional murder, attempted killing, deliberate wasting of public funds and unlawfully making private financial gains.
His two sons, Alaa and Gamal, will also be tried.
Human rights groups say hundreds of people were killed during the anti-government protests.
Mr Mubarak was ousted on 11 February after mass demonstrations demanding he end his 30 years in power.
